One Girl and a Griffin Against an Empire
A Dying Land
The Shima Imperium verges on collapse. Land and sky have been poisoned by clockwork industrialisation, the Lotus Guild oppresses the populace and the nation’s Shogun is lost to his thirst for power.
An Impossible Quest
Yukiko and her warrior father are forced to hunt down a griffin at the Shogun’s command. But any fool knows griffins are extinct - and death will be the price of failure.

About The Author
Jay Kristoff
Jay Kristoff grew up in the most isolated capital city on earth and fled at his earliest convenience. He worked “creative advertising” for eleven years and has won several awards that nobody outside the advertising industry gives a tinker’s cuss about. He is 6’7, has approximately 13870 days to live, and can demand whiskey in almost a dozen European languages. He lives in Melbourne with his wife and the world’s laziest Jack Russell.
